The Octagon Side from Area calculator computes the length of the sides(s) of a regular octagon based on the area (A).  A regular octagon/attachments/1234c31a-a52a-11e7-9770-bc764e2038f2/OctagonArea.png Regular Octagon is an eight sided polygon where all of the sides are the same length (s).

The Math / Science

A regular octagon is an eight sided polygon where all of the sides are the same length (s).  The Octagon Side equation is as follows:

              s = (A2(1+2)) (A2(1+2))

where:
s - side length
A - area of octagon


Octagon Information

An octagon is a polygon with eight sides. It is a geometric shape characterized by having eight straight sides of equal length and eight angles, each measuring 135 degrees. The sum of the interior angles of an octagon is 1080 degrees. Octagons can come in various sizes and proportions but maintain the essential characteristic of eight sides. Regular octagons have all sides and angles equal, while irregular octagons can have sides and angles of different lengths and measures. Octagons are commonly encountered in geometry and can be found in various contexts, such as in the design of stop signs, certain architectural elements, and decorative patterns.
